The Emergency Window Repair Process

When the need for emergency window repair has been determined, the next step is to call a professional service. Here's a summary of what to anticipate throughout the repair process:

  1. Initial Assessment
    The repair service will carry out a comprehensive assessment of the damage. This includes evaluating the extent of the breakage and determining any underlying issues that may need attention.

  2. Short-lived Measures
    If instant repair is not possible, professionals may execute momentary measures to secure the area. This might involve boarding up the window, using plastic sheeting, or using weatherproofing materials to keep water out.

  3. Arrange Permanent Repair
    When short-term solutions remain in place, the repair service will set up a time to come back for permanent repair work. This might include replacing the whole window or repairing the existing frame and glass, depending upon the degree of the damage.

  4. Last Inspection
    After repair work are finished, a last assessment will be conducted to make sure whatever is in good working order. The company will provide suggestions on upkeep to extend the lifespan of your windows.

Average Costs of Emergency Window Repair

Costs can differ considerably based upon the extent of the damage and the type of window. Below is a general breakdown of what to anticipate:

Type of RepairEstimated Cost
Single Pane Glass Replacement₤ 100 - ₤ 300 (depending on size and glass type)
Double Pane Glass Replacement₤ 200 - ₤ 600 (due to included trouble)
Window Frame Repair₤ 150 - ₤ 400 (depending upon product and level of damage)
Boarding Up a Window₤ 50 - ₤ 150 (for momentary steps)

Tips for Preventing Future Emergencies

While it might not be possible to prevent all emergencies, a number of procedures can be taken to minimize the threat of damage to windows:

  1. Regular Maintenance
    Schedule routine assessments to look for indications of wear and tear. Cleaning windows regularly can likewise avoid moisture buildup and mold development.

  2. Use Storm Windows
    Setting up storm windows can offer included security against serious weather.

  3. Strengthen Vulnerable Areas
    Consider adding protective film or shatterproof glass in locations prone to breakage, such as ground-level windows.

  4. Protect Your Property
    Carry out security measures such as movement sensing unit lights, video cameras, and alarm to hinder vandalism and break-ins.

  5. Educate Family Members
    Make sure all family members understand how to manage emergencies and when to call for professional aid.

FAQ

What should I do instantly after a window breaks?

Ensure everyone is safe and eliminate any threats, such as broken glass. If required, cover the window to prevent more damage and call a professional repair service.

How quickly can emergency window repair services respond?

A lot of emergency window repair services use rapid reaction times, typically within a few hours of your call.

Can I repair a window myself?

While minor repair work might be manageable, it is typically best to contact a professional for safety and quality factors, specifically in emergency situations.

How can I avoid overpaying for repair work?

Get numerous estimates from different service companies, and guarantee you understand the scope of work being provided. This helps in making informed decisions.

What are the most typical types of window damage?

The most typical types of window damage include cracks, breaks from effect, weather-related concerns, and frame deterioration.
